Qcells

Qcells is a clean energy companies, recognized for its established reputation as a manufacturer of high-performance, high-quality solar cells and modules, portfolio of intelligent storage systems, and growing international pipeline of large-scale renewable energy projects. Qcells also provides renewable electricity retail services and packages to end customers the world over. The company is headquartered in Seoul, South Korea (Global Executive HQ) and Thalheim, Germany (Technology & Innovation HQ) with its diverse international manufacturing facilities in the U.S., Malaysia, China, and South Korea. Qcells offers Completely Clean Energy through the full spectrum of photovoltaic products, storage solutions, renewable electricity contracting and large-scale solar power plants. Through its growing global business network spanning Europe, North America, Asia, South America, Africa and the Middle East, Qcells provides excellent services and long-term partnerships to its customers in the utility, commercial, governmental and residential markets.

Geli

Acquisition in 2020
Geli, which stands for Growing Energy Labs, Inc., provides software and business solutions to design, automate, and manage energy storage systems. Geli’s suite of products creates an ecosystem where project developers, OEMs, financiers, and project operators can deploy advanced energy projects using a seamless hardware-agnostic software platform.

SwitchDin

Corporate Round in 2020
SwitchDin is a smart software for solar and batteries that improves energy management and reduces electricity costs for homes, businesses, and utilities. Droplets create the interface between stormcloud and fleets of thousands of devices, from batteries to inverters to loads and electric vehicle chargers. SwitchDin gives customers access to a plethora of programs, capabilities, and market opportunities that are becoming increasingly important to system ROI. It also allows providing superior service as an installer by allowing them to monitor and adjust their system without requiring a truck roll. The company connects energy companies, equipment manufacturers, and energy end users to create a more distributed and cleaner energy system.

Solaria

Series C in 2007
The Solaria Corporation, a solar technology company, manufactures cells and modules for the optics and semiconductor industries. The company develops cell and module technologies that fit into the existing value-add chain. It uses a low-concentration solar PV multiplying technology that produces PV cells from silicon material.

CSG Solar

Venture Round in 2005
CSG Solar is one of the leading players in thin-film solar technology. The company gets its name (Crystalline Silicon on Glass) from its technology, in which an extremely thin layer of silicon is deposited directly onto a glass sheet. This captures the already proven qualities of silicon in solar cells while significantly reducing the total amount of silicon required.
